Got invited to the stadium expansion public display yesterday.(thank you) Had a tour of the display, etc.

The public display is there to gauge opinion. Local Community + City fans. There are basic renders of what the South Stand and North Stand will look like with a 3rd tier on each stand. The renders don't show any detail. Facade, cladding, roof, etc. Internally or externally. The club are still not at that point publicly yet. There are more detailed plans about the Exec/Club level and what it will offer the fans. Plenty of boards. Plenty to read. No model, etc.

The club are looking once again at the possibility of relocating the away fans. 3 options being considered. 1. Stay where they are. 2. Half of the East Stand 3rd tier. Half of the South stand 3rd tier.

All options are still open and are being considered. Once the feedback has been received from the Local Community and City fans, the club will analyze it and work alongside their partners and the authorities. After that they will submit a full planning application in due course.

The club are very keen to engage with the local community and City fans. They want to do this properly.
